IAU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

612 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Gold Trust (IAU)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$6.74B — up 13% from $5.96B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 73 funds opened new IAU positions and 40 closed out — a net gain of 33 holders — while 222 added to existing stakes and 175 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Sumitomo Mitsui Trust Group, adding an estimated $284M. The largest seller was AssetMark Inc, cutting an estimated $51M.
